Overview:
Misha’s Vineyard The High Note Pinot Noir is a beautifully expressive Central Otago red, crafted from the sun-soaked terraces of Bendigo overlooking Lake Dunstan. Dark ruby in colour, it opens with layers of wild thyme, rosehip, red fruits and spice, leading into a palate that balances sweet fruit with mineral purity. Elegant, structured and deeply evocative, it captures both the power and finesse of its spectacular site.
Tasting Notes:
Enticing aromas of cherry, raspberry, rosehip and wild herbs rise from the glass, underscored by floral hints and spice. The palate is medium to full bodied, carrying rich red fruit interwoven with savoury notes of thyme, liquorice and earthy complexity. Silky tannins and bright acidity provide balance and finesse, while a mineral thread runs through to a long, brooding and persistent finish. Harmonious, layered and graceful, this Pinot Noir will reward patience in the cellar yet already shows superb approachability.
